**Ticket: Config drift on AddrSnap autocomplete widget**

The AddrSnap widget in production no longer matches what's in the Lanterloo repo. Someone hot-patched the debounce interval and region filters during the Velmora outage and never committed the change. Suggestions now lag behind staging behavior, and two partner teams have flagged inconsistent results. For the sync: we need to decide which side wins. Below is what production is actually running.

deployment values, yageg-hahig:
WENAEL_HOST=wenael.tolvaqlabs.internal
WENAEL_PORT=4000

Subject: SQL linting cut-over — what support should know

Hi folks, quick recap: as of Monday, all SQL files in the Tangleroot repo go through the new linter before merge. Expect a few tickets from partner teams whose scripts now fail on reserved-word casing and missing semicolons — that's intentional, not a regression. Point them at the style page; exemptions need a lead's sign-off. The linter enforces the following configuration values.

settings of hafop-tajog:
[julath]
host = julath.kelviworks.internal
user = julath_svc
database = julath_prod

**Ticket QF-2284: Autocomplete index latency regression**

Plugin authors targeting the Quillfinder SDK have reported autocomplete suggestions taking 900ms+ since the v5 index format rolled out. We traced the slowdown to unbatched prefix lookups in the shard merger. A patched index builder is available in the nightly channel. Before filing duplicates, please verify your plugin against the build identified below.

session token of kagup-hahaf = htk3_2b8

Title: Breaker for Tallgrass upstream API never resets. Steady state: breaker trips on 5 consecutive 5xx, correct. Problem: half-open probe uses stale client config, always fails, breaker stays open until pod restart. New folks: the breaker lives in `gatewaycore/breaker.go`, config in Driftwell. Fix: reload client before probe. Repro on staging within ten minutes of forcing upstream errors. Attach your repro logs referencing the build token below.

trace token, yajep-badug: htk6_a7499e